Chicken Breast Recipes: Mandarin Chicken Salad
Description
Ingredients
- 2 chicken breasts, boneless and skinless
- 5 cups spinach
- 4 mandarins, peeled and separated
- 1 avocado, ripe and diced
- 1 cucumber, sliced
- 2 green onions, chopped
- slivered almonds
- black and white sesame seeds
Lemon Vinaigrette:
- 1 recipe lemon vinaigrette
Instructions
- Marinate the chicken. Mix the vinaigrette ingredients together and pour 3/4 of it into a container, along with the chicken to marinate. Ideally, you should marinate the chicken.
- Bake the chicken. Preheat your oven to 425F and add the marinated chicken breasts to a baking dish. Bake for 20 to 25 minutes until cooked through.
- Shred and assemble. Shred the chicken using either a fork or a stand mixer. Then in a large mixing bowl, toss all the ingredients together. Drizzle the remaining lemon vinaigrette on top.
